What makes it so different from all the other outdoor centers?
(a) it's in a very nice setting, in the middle of what is a big ski resort during the winter, so you can imagine in the summer it is very green and scenic area;
(b) it sounds great (I have read that this is because of the wood roof that most amph.'s no longer have, but I'm not sound engineer); and
(c) they have played some great shows there, but its more hype than anything.
the cons: the parking lot sucks and leaving can often take several hours.
I've been to every PJ show at Alpine (other than Lolla 92) and I will take indoor shows any day over Alpine, but I wont complain about any show happening within 3 hours of Chicago.
